Text For Citation: 01 Item/Group: 004B Hazard:
29 CFR 1910.252(a)(2)(iii)(B): Fire watchers shall have fire extinguishing equipment readily available and be trained in its use. They shall be familiar with facilities for sounding an alarm in the event of a fire. They shall watch for fires in all exposed areas, try to extinguish them only when obviously within the capacity of the equipment available, or otherwise sound the alarm. A fire watch shall be maintained for at least a half hour after completion of welding or cutting operations to detect and extinguish possible smoldering fires. (a) On or about June 14, 2012, fire watcher was not trained to the location of the fire extinguisher to extinguish a fire where combustible material such as cardboard, and a area where piping of natural gas was located, and other debris that could catch fire. Fire watchers are expected to extinguish a fire.
